Key Skills to Look For
Quality Management Systems
A quality control supervisor should be well-versed in quality management systems such as ISO 9001. This includes understanding how to implement, maintain, and improve these systems within an organization.
Attention to Detail
Attention to detail is crucial for identifying defects or areas for improvement in products or services. A quality control supervisor must be meticulous in their inspections and analyses.
Leadership and Team Management
Leadership skills are essential for a quality control supervisor to manage teams effectively, guide them towards quality goals, and ensure everyone is aligned with quality standards.
Analytical and Problem-Solving Skills
The ability to analyze data, identify problems, and implement solutions is vital. A quality control supervisor must be able to interpret quality data and make informed decisions.
Communication Skills
Effective communication is key for a quality control supervisor to convey quality expectations, provide feedback, and collaborate with other departments.
Knowledge of Quality Control Tools
Familiarity with quality control tools and software is necessary for efficient quality management. This includes tools for inspection, testing, and quality data analysis.
Industry Experience
Having experience in the specific industry is beneficial as it means the quality control supervisor understands the unique challenges and standards of that sector.
Certifications and Training
Relevant certifications, such as CQA or CMQ/OE, and ongoing training in quality management are indicators of a professional's commitment to quality excellence.

Sample Interview Questions for Quality Control Supervisor
- Can you describe your experience with quality management systems?
- How do you handle non-conformities in a production process?
- What methods do you use to ensure your team is aligned with quality goals?
- How do you stay updated with the latest quality control techniques and technologies?
- Can you give an example of a time when you identified a quality issue and how you addressed it?
- How do you prioritize tasks during a quality audit?
